  • Patent number: 11249475
    Abstract: Provided are a method and a system for presenting a trajectory of a robot and an environmental map, where environmental map data and data of trajectory of movement of the robot which are created by the robot are acquired by a user terminal, and further the environmental map is displayed as a background and the trajectory is displayed as a foreground on the user terminal, and the trajectory is refreshed at a frequency greater than that of the environment map, thereby solving the problem that the trajectory is updated slowly and cannot be displayed in real time with a lag, thereby improving the user experience.

  • Patent number: 11020861
    Abstract: An intelligent device control method applied to an intelligent device, including the steps of: providing a mobile terminal configured to send a control instruction to the intelligent device, inputting the control instruction on the mobile terminal and converting the control instruction into an audio signal, sending the audio signal to the intelligent device, enabling the intelligent device to receive the audio signal, convert the audio signal to restore it to the control instruction, and read the control instruction, and executing a corresponding action according to the control instruction. The intelligent device control method is capable of making the transmission processes of control instructions simplified and efficient and improving the user experience. An intelligent device system is also disclosed.

  • Patent number: 10912433
    Abstract: A mobile robot includes a body, a driving system connected to the body and configured to drive the mobile robot move on ground, a detecting module supported by the body and a controller received in the body. The detecting module includes a light source emitting light towards the ground, and a light sensor configured to obtain characteristic information and a shutter value of an image of the ground. The controller is configured to adjust the intensity of the light source according to the characteristic information of the image and monitor conditions of the ground according to the shutter value, which can accurately detect conditions of the ground and prevent misjudgment of the mobile robot.
